As nouns, German police dog is a hyponym of sheep dog; that is, German police dog is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than sheep dog:
  • sheep dog: any of various usually long-haired breeds of dog reared to herd and guard sheep
  • German police dog: breed of large shepherd dogs used in police work and as a guide for the blind
